Credit Risk Update: ACCOUNTS DUE FLAG: AQVAFLOAT UK LIMITED, UNIT 5 CENTURION COURT, TOWNFOOT INDUSTRIAL ESTATE, BRAMPTON, CUMBRIA, CA8 1SW. The legal status is a Private Limited Company and the current status at the registry of companies is Active - Proposal to Strike off. The last filed accounts are dated 31 March 2020. The company was incorporated on 2 March 2017.

The accounts next due date is 31 December 2021. There are no mortgages.
